One that is quite interesting and their tagline is ‘Turning leakers into keepers’. It is recycled waders and recycled waders.com is where you can find them. They were founded by a Seattle guy by the name of Patrick Jenkins and I have gotten to know him a little bit and they have really filled a niche in that oftentimes when you tear your waders they have warranties. If you send them back to say Patagonia they dump the old waders and send you a brand-new pair. So what is going on with all of those waders. What he has done is make contracts with different companies and he takes the old waders that leak and died any good anymore and turns them into back packs, wallets, hip packs, storage bags, it is incredible that stuff that used to go into landfills and incinerators and such I now products that are really well done.
